问:普通人应该如何看待LiteLLM Co的变化? 答:In the process of porting the code to support both Python 2 and 3 (as was the fashion at the time), I did some rewriting and refactoring, mostly focused on simplifying the configuration process and the internals. Some configuration mechanisms were deprecated in favor of either explicitly passing in the appropriate values, or else using the 12-factor approach of storing configuration in environment variables, and the internal HTTP request stack, based entirely on the somewhat-cumbersome (at that time) Python standard library, was replaced with a dependency on requests. The result was akismet 1.0, published in 2017.
